About Pope Julius III
Born as Giovanni Maria Ciocchi del Monte, Pope Julius III was named as the leader of the Roman Catholic Church in 1950. His appointment also made him the leader of the Papal States.
His reign was marked with lots of scandals including his relationship with Innocenzo Ciocchi Del Monte, the pope’s adopted nephew. Prior to that, he served as an Archbishop of Manfredonia, and Cardinal-Bishop of Palestrina.
Education
He attended the University of Siena, and the University of Perugia where he studied law.
Trivia
He played a crucial role in the re-opening of the Council of Trent.
